What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ons: rout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

SCRR 71-112A: Failed to furnish a place of employment which is free of
recognized hazards
which may cause death or serious physical harm to his employees and comply
with this
regulation and other occupational safety and health rules and regulations
promulgated under
Chapter 15 of Title 41, Code of Laws, State of South Carolina, 1976, as
amended, as
follows:
A.  Employer knew or should have known that in excess of twenty uncapped
protruding
reinforcing steel bars constituted a hazard of impalement at various
location on Tidelands
Chrysler job site.  A feasible and useful method, among others, to correct
this hazard is to
provide proper guarding.
